N: N: Epochs exist to cope with changes to the upstream version numbering N: scheme. Whilst they are a powerful tool, increasing or adding an epoch N: has many downsides including causing issues with versioned dependencies, N: being misleading to users and being aesthetically unappealing. Whilst N: they should be avoided, valid reasons to add or increment the epoch N: include: N: N: - Upstream changed their versioning scheme in a way that makes the N: latest version lower than the previous one. N: - You need to permanently revert to a lower upstream version. N: N: Temporary revertions (eg. after an NMU) should use not modify or N: introduce an epoch - please use the CURRENT+reallyFORMER until you can N: upload the latest version again. N: N: If you are unsure whether you need to increase the epoch for a package, N: please consult the debian-devel mailing list. N: N: Lintian intentionally does not take into account transitive N: dependencies. Even if the package build-depends on some package that in N: turn depends on the needed package, an explicit build dependency should N: be added. Otherwise, a latent bug is created that will appear without N: warning if the other package is ever updated to change its dependencies. N: Even if this seems unlikely, please always add explicit build N: dependencies on every non-essential, non-build-essential package that is N: used directly during the build. N: N: Refer to Debian Policy Manual section 4.2 (Package relationships) for N: details. You should copy the copyright notice from the upstream N: source (or add one of your own for a native package). A copyright notice N: must consist of Copyright, Copr., or the Unicode symbol of C in a circle N: followed by the years and the copyright holder. A copyright notice is N: not required for a work to be copyrighted, but Debian requires the N: copyright file include the authors and years of copyright, and including N: a valid copyright notice is the best way to do that. Examples: N: N: Copyright YYYY Firstname Lastname N: Copr. YYYY-YYYY Firstname Lastname N: © YYYY,YYYY Firstname Lastname N: N: If the package is in the public domain rather than copyrighted, be sure N: to mention "public domain" in the copyright file. Please be aware that N: this is very rare and not the same as a DFSG-free license. True public N: domain software is generally limited to such special cases as a work N: product of a United States government agency. N: N: Whilst higher levels may reduce the size of big files, they have the N: side effect of consuming a lot of memory during both compression and N: extraction. This can not only also waste time unnecessarily, it can N: cause packages to FTBFS or even fail to install in resource-constrained N: environments or architectures. N: N: Please remove the call and let dpkg-deb(1) select suitable defaults. N: N: Refer to https://bugs.debian.org/829100 and the dpkg-deb(1) manual page N: for details. N: N: This is needed (together with "relro") to make the "Global Offset Table" N: (GOT) fully read-only. The bindnow feature trades startup time for N: improved security. Please consider enabling this feature or consider N: overriding the tag (possibly with a comment about why). N: N: If you use dpkg-buildflags, you may have to add hardening=+bindnow or N: hardening=+all to DEB_BUILD_MAINT_OPTIONS. N: N: The relevant compiler flags are set in LDFLAGS. N: N: Refer to https://wiki.debian.org/Hardening for details. N: N: Whilst typically harmless and merely unsightly, they can often cause N: difficult-to-spot issues where tools interpret the whitespace characters N: literally as well as introduce unnecessary diff(1) noise. They are thus N: best avoided in their entirity. N: N: Whitespace at the end of lines may be removed with the following: N: N: $ sed -i -e 's@[[:space:]]*$@@g' debian/control debian/changelog N: N: If you use Emacs, you can also use "M-x wh-cl" (whitespace-cleanup).
